
In Game 1 of the Eastern Conference First Round against the Celtics, Kelly Oubre Jr. logged 31 minutes, scoring 10 points on 5-of-14 shooting, grabbing 7 rebounds, and providing 2 assists, but did not convert any attempts from beyond the arc or the free-throw line.
Oubre's 35.7% shooting from the field indicates his struggles with efficiency in this game. Notably, he was unable to connect from three-point range, going 0-for-5, which impacted his scoring output.
Despite the shooting challenges, Oubre contributed on the boards with 7 rebounds, highlighting his involvement in the defensive effort. His 2 assists also show some playmaking ability, although turnovers were kept to just 1 for the game.
